FUD Zilla speculates Intel is planning to roll out its Skylake-S desktop processors in October. As we mentioned yesterday, the Broadwell desktop processors are expected in Q2 2015, possibly around June, but this launch will be limited to just two socketed desktop processors. At present we know little about what Skylake will deliver for the desktop platform.
Intel plans to launch the desktop Skylake-S between August and October, while the production of dual-core and quad-core Skylake parts is expected to start between June and July. As far as we know, Skylake-S will launch as an unlocked desktop processor that will have TDPs from 65W to 95 W, but there will also be some 35W parts for All-in-One computers coming time (presumably in time fo Apple's new iMacs).
